Product reviews:
Upton
2025-12-18 iphone 6s Plus
Trainers, shoes, boots and sandals at new balance wembley outlet
new balance wembley outlet
Morgan
2025-12-23 iphone 11 Pro Max
UK manufacturing facility new balance wembley outlet
new balance wembley outlet
Reuben
2025-12-21 iphone XS Max
Chinese New Year 2020 in London new balance wembley outlet
new balance wembley outlet
Grover
2025-12-28 iphone 8
new balance outlet london wembley off new balance wembley outlet
new balance wembley outlet